How it works

This tool counts down to a target timestamp in your local timezone. It computes the remaining milliseconds and displays days, hours, minutes, and seconds. Business-days-left is an estimate using Mon–Fri only.

FAQ

  • Does this countdown use my timezone?

    Yes. The target date/time is interpreted in your device’s local timezone and the countdown updates in real time.

  • What is the difference between “time remaining” and “calendar breakdown”?

    Time remaining is a pure duration (days/hours/minutes/seconds). Calendar breakdown estimates remaining calendar days and time based on the local clock; it’s best used as a friendly display rather than a legal/contractual measure.

  • What happens when the countdown reaches zero?

    The timer stops at zero and shows “Complete.” You can reset or set a new target.

  • Can I count down by business days only?

    This page can show an estimated business-days-left count (Mon–Fri). It does not account for country-specific holidays.
